    I'm quite satisfied with my food from Happy Fresh. I've gotten the shrimp tacos, chicken tacos, wings & fries, fries with chili, shrimp nachos, and the shrimp and chicken quesadillas. Today I figured that I'd branch out and go for the shrimp tostada and let me tell y'all something --if y'all don't see me on the ten o'clock news then that would be a miracle! I murdered that damn tostada!!! It was soooooo good! I believe that what makes it stand out above other tostadas is the shell. It's not the typical hard shell corn tortilla. Happy Fresh makes a hard shell flour tortilla shell and it's light and crispy. I encourage you to squeeze the lemon juice over the salad. I also added quac to my order and it was superb!

    A perfect place to stop in to grab some good Mexican food. Everything on the menu here is very reasonably priced. They have a ton of lunch special so everyone can find something they like. The lunch special run until 4pm which is really nice if you are like myself and often eat a late lunch. I stopped in here for a quick bite and ordered a chicken quesadilla and a steak quesadilla. With a bottle of water the total was $10. The chicken was cooked perfectly. It wasn't too dry and had a good moistness and flavor. I really like that thy don't skimp on portion size here. The quesadilla had a goo amount of chicken and cheese on it. To be honest I only needed to order one but was expecting a lot less then I received. I was very impressed with the taste if the steak quesadilla. Places like this have a tendency to overcook the steak or just use meat that is too fatty. This steak was very thin, moist, and flavorful I couldn't ask for much more. Each was served with a small side of salas which I threw on there for good measure. I you are looking for authentic Mexican this may not be the place for you as it seemed like it was owned and run by non Mexicans. However the foo was awesome so for me this is not a big deal at all as long as they can whip up some good food I'm in. Just be aware that they have a $10 minimum for credit cards.
